What is LLMCompiler?

It is a framework that enables an efficient and effective orchestration of parallel function calling with LLMs, including both open-source and close-source models, by automatically identifying which tasks can be performed in parallel and which ones are interdependent.

LLMCompiler's Features

  • Efficient and effective orchestration of parallel function calling
  • Allows to tackle more complex problems
  • Decomposing problems into multiple tasks that can be executed in parallel
